Full Show - Friday, July 24th

from In The Loop

ITL opens the show by reacting to The Athletic's latest Hall of Fame tiers for active MLB players and debates whether Yordan Alvarez is being disrespected despite putting together one of baseball's most dominant careers when healthy. The guys discuss what Yordan still needs to do to solidify his Cooperstown case and why his talent stacks up with the game's elite. The conversation then shifts to the Texans, where everyone agrees Houston's defense has the potential to be dominant, but ITL asks what would have to happen for this unit to be remembered alongside the greatest defenses in NFL history. That discussion is suddenly interrupted by breaking news that LeBron James is signing with the Philadelphia 76ers, sending the crew into an instant reaction about what it means for the NBA landscape. The hour wraps with the Question of the Day as listeners share their unspoken house and relationship rules once football season begins. Around The NFL covers the biggest headlines from across the league before the guys revisit ITL's five-step blueprint for building a successful baseball team, debating whether the Astros are currently checking all the boxes of a legitimate World Series contender. The hour finishes with What's Popping, covering the latest stories from sports and entertainment. Reggie continues his Texans Re-Watch series by breaking down Houston's Week 14 matchup against the Kansas City Chiefs before Lunch-Time Confessions delivers another round of hilarious stories from the crew and listeners. ITL then circles back to Houston's defense, debating whether this unit has the makings of an all-time great group and if it's receiving the national recognition it deserves. The show closes with John Lopez putting the crew through another round of SportsRadio 610 Multiple-Choice Trivia, followed by Figgy's Mixtape, where Figgy celebrates National Drive-Thru Day by breaking down the fastest and slowest drive-thru lines, discusses the lawsuit from a man claiming ChatGPT gave him incorrect medical advice, and wraps up the week with a few more stories that caught his attention.
